HOTEL INFORMATION

The hotel is open all year round. The property has 18 double rooms, 2 family apartments, 1 studio, 2 large apartments with 2 bedrooms, living room and kitchenette and 4 maisonettes with kitchenette and 2 bedrooms, living room and 3 terraces. The restaurant seats 80 people. The garage has 5 places.

AREA INFORMATION

Sozopol, with its 5000 inhabitants, is the oldest of the Black Sea coastal towns. Sozopol is located 34 km south of Bourgas on a slender rocky peninsula and three isles. Sozopol was founded in 610 BC by Miletian Greeks as their colony of Apollonia, thrived as a middleman between the Greek and the Thracian world. Later, in the years of early Christianity it was named Sozopol (Salvator) and so was inhabited for more than 2600 years. Today, this charming place is a popular tourist resort best known for its casual ambiance, several sandy beaches, and distinctive 19thc stone and wood houses, some 45 of which are designated national cultural monuments. Out of July-August, Sozopol is a calm romantic fishing town and is a favoured haunt of artists, writers and other contemplative types. A stroll along the old town's twisting, narrow cobblestone lanes of Sozopol reveals a host of National Revival-era houses, their stone foundations and overhanging upper stories of weathered wood topped by Mediterranean-style red-tiled roofs. The sea-facing streets of Sozopol are lined with small restaurants and cafes with nice views to the bay and the harbour where you can get plates of tasty locally-raised mussels, fish and other delicacies.
